The best dog-friendly camping near Bridgewater

·

Bridgewater’s packed with over 240 campsites where pets are welcome, making it one of the easiest spots to explore with your four-legged mate. You’ll find everything from riverside pitches to open farmland, with campfires allowed at many sites and basic facilities like toilets and showers covered. Hiking tracks, fishing spots, and horseback riding trails are all close by. Top picks like Semaphore Farm (573 reviews), Kanyini Camp (self contained only) (234 reviews), and Craigbourne Estate (215 reviews) have built solid reputations—Semaphore’s got wide-open paddocks and a view that actually lives up to the hype. Expect to pay around $30 a night, but if you’re watching your wallet, you’ll spot options as low as $10. Bring your dog, light a campfire, and enjoy a spot where it’s clear the locals love their camping nearly as much as their pets.

Bruny Island Bush Camp

1. Bruny Island Bush Camp

97%
(31)
71km from Bridgewater · 2 sites · Tents, RVs
This property features all the elements required for a camping adventure. Located on Bruny Island on an open paddock in a bush setting, you will have 60 acres to explore or relax in complete privacy. Arrive here using Sealink Bruny Island ferry. and take the Blinkbonny Rd Turn off traveling for approx 500m from the corner. The campsite is best suited to self-contained 4WD campers who must bring their own toilet/shower facilities, drinking water and supplies. Pets on leashes are welcome. Campfires are permitted in the dedicated firepit. Take a stroll down to the beach and have a swim in the turquoise coloured water at Little Taylor Bay, or explore the bush and look for spotted par-ado, swift parrot, sea and nesting pair of wedge tail eagles, hawks, plovers, honey eaters, wrens, herons, brone wing pigeons just to name some of the birds. We also have a few of the famous white kangaroos, plus lots of smaller wallabies. There are good trails for hikes and mountain biking at the Mount Midway Forest Reserve and Mount Bruny Forest Reserve. Don't miss out on the Cape Bruny Lighthouse Tour - built in 1836, it's the only heritage listed lighthouse open for tours. Please stay within the property boundaries as shown, there is no access to Daniels Bay.

100 Acre Wood

3. 100 Acre Wood

86%
(7)
72km from Bridgewater · 4 sites · Tents, RVs
Looking for a peaceful and secluded spot to park up whilst exploring Bruny Island? Set on South Bruny Island, amongst the bush is a hidden away campground. Enjoy the peaceful surroundings with visits from local wildlife. Only a short drive away from local beaches at Lunawanna and Cloudy Bay and only 5 minutes away from Bruny Island Premium Wines. There are many beautiful walks nearby, and plenty of local attractions. The perfect spot from which to explore all that Bruny Island has to offer. The property itself is set on 100 acres, a working hobby farm with friendly hand raised pets. We even have a bush golf course, kept well maintained by the local wildlife. All campers must be 100% self contained. These are remote sites with no connections and there are no toilet facilities available. We have a strict leave no trace policy. Campfires are permitted in a fire box off the ground. The property is pet friendly but not fully fenced so your furry friends would need to be on lead. We have our own dogs on the property, livestock and plenty of wildlife.

Barrenjoey Farm - Historic Richmond

5. Barrenjoey Farm - Historic Richmond

100%
(12)
15km from Bridgewater · 3 sites · RVs
Barrenjoey Farm is a large 30-acre private estate in the heart of historic Richmond, just 20 minutes from Hobart’s CBD. We’re located metres from town, the local caravan park, and some of Tasmania’s best vineyards. Hobart Airport is just ten minutes away. Our farmstay is the ideal base to explore Hobart, the Tasman Peninsula, and the gateway to Freycinet. With secure pin-code gated entry, you can choose from a variety of sites in the back paddock or a powered site near our equestrian arena. The property offers great access for all vehicle types but all setups must be self-contained as there are no onsite facilities. You’re welcome to interact with our sweet alpaca family and our two Swiss Blacknose sheep Shawn and Timmy (a breed known as the cutest sheep in the world!). Well-behaved pets are welcome but must be secured at all times to protect our farm animals. The closest water and dump points are just ten minutes away in Sorell and Cambridge. Our farm is perfect for families and travelers seeking a peaceful escape from the crowds and noise of busy caravan parks. ...........
